SCHOOL CLOSURES AND REORGANISATION

This is a particularly difficult area of the Law.

Parents of children that attend a school that has been earmarked for closure often suffer a very daunting prospect. However there is a proper statutory procedure that an LEA that proposes to close a school must follow. Parents also have the right to be consulted on the proposal.

Consultation must take place at the appropriate time which of course means that it should not take place after a decision has already been made. This of course means that local authorities must ensure that they avoid allegations that consultation is a "sham".
